Quarterly Planning Note — Subscription Tiers

Sales leads: next quarter we launch the Orvia Plus tier, sitting between Standard and Enterprise. It bundles priority support, the Lanterne analytics module, and two admin seats, priced at roughly 1.6x Standard. Target: migrate 15% of Standard accounts in the first two quarters, focusing on customers already paying for add-ons. Commission structure stays unchanged for launch; a kicker applies to upgrades closed before quarter-end. The confidential rationale is set out below.

confidential, bawip-fahap: Gross margin on Ulaael came in at 5 percent against a plan of 10 percent. Only 5 of the 100 pilot accounts renewed Ulaael, so a churn review is set for July 1.

Ticket MV-774 — Vault lockout during Orchardline zero-downtime migration window.

While plugin authors were running the dual-write phase of the Orchardline schema migration, the credentials vault entered a locked state after three failed lease renewals. This blocks access to the migration service tokens, so the backfill step cannot proceed. Do not retry the expand/contract scripts until the vault is restored, as partial writes could desynchronize the shadow tables. To unseal it and resume the migration safely, use the recovery passphrase below.

vault phrase of yagap-bajog = frair-wenath-kelax-olidor-raleth-pelwyn-eliath-keliel-ulair-briwyn-wenvan-ulavan-casok

### Step 4: Point Workers at the New Queue

The legacy Stackmule queue is deprecated; all jobs now flow through Ferrytail. Stop the old daemon, deploy the Ferrytail worker image, and confirm the dead-letter table is empty before cutover. Ferrytail persists job state in Postgres, so configure each worker with the connection string below.

warehouse DSN: cockroachdb://holvan_svc:viOKuRy@db-3e1a.plorvaforge.corp:5432/istius